The battle against tuberculosis (TB) receives a significant boost as the Institute of Heart and Lung Diseases Research Centre (IHLD) collaborates with Krafton India to detect active TB cases in Uttar Pradesh and Uttarakhand. This partnership aligns with the objectives of the Pradhan Mantri TB Mukt Bharat Abhiyan, aiming to eliminate TB five years ahead of the Sustainable Development Goals target of 2030.

Dr. Rahul Chandola, the founder-chairman of IHLD, expressed the institute's commitment to contributing to the national TB elimination programme through this partnership. "IHLD aims to screen approximately one lakh individuals over the next 12 months," Chandola stated. The initiative aims to increase TB detection by 10-15% in target districts, significantly enhancing disease surveillance and management efforts.

Sean Hyunil Sohn, CEO of Krafton India, emphasized the severity of TB as a global health concern, with India being significantly affected. With approximately 3.2 lakh lives lost to TB in 2023 alone, India's commitment to eradicate TB by 2025 is crucial. Krafton India aims to play a vital role in achieving this target, aligning with national and global health objectives.

Innovative approaches are at the core of the TB elimination programme. Chandola highlighted the use of AI-supported x-ray machines for initial screening, enabling swift and accurate identification of potential TB cases. This technological intervention streamlines the screening process and enhances early detection, a critical aspect in combating TB spread.
